#6e8160 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e8160 is composed of 43.1% red, 50.6%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.6%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 94.5 degrees, a saturation of 14.7% and a lightness of 44.1%. #6e8160 color hex could be obtained by blending #dcffc0 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#6e8160 color description : Mostly desaturated dark green.
#6e8160 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e8160 has RGB values of R:110, G:129,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.26,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 7242080.
